James Land was born in 1890 in Ashby de la Zouch, Leicestershire, England, the child of George Land And Fanny Hall. In 1901, James Land resided in Church Gresley, Derbyshire, England. In 1911, James Land resided in Swadlincote and Church Gresley, Derbyshire, Englan. James Land married Gertrude Magdaline Mallender, and had children including George Frederick Land, Winifred Edith Land. James Land passed away in 1951 in Church Gresley, South Derbyshire District, Derbyshire, England.
